回流

如何调试事件循环相关的问题?-小浪学习网

如何调试事件循环相关的问题?

调试事件循环问题的核心是理解javascript单线程与任务队列机制,明确宏任务(如settimeout)先执行、微任务(如promise)紧随其后清空的顺序;2. 使用浏览器performance面板录制并分析主线程火...
站长的头像-小浪学习网站长11天前
296
win10电脑运行速度慢怎么优化_win10系统加速的实用方法-小浪学习网

win10电脑运行速度慢怎么优化_win10系统加速的实用方法

win10电脑运行速度慢可通过多种方法解决。1.清理启动项,禁用不必要的开机自启动程序;2.卸载不常用软件,释放硬盘空间;3.进行磁盘清理和碎片整理(ssd无需碎片整理);4.关闭windows提示和技...
站长的头像-小浪学习网站长40天前
299
HTML5的Dataset属性怎么用?如何存取自定义数据?-小浪学习网

HTML5的Dataset属性怎么用?如何存取自定义数据?

html5的dataset属性是一种在html元素上存储和访问自定义数据的规范化方式。它通过以data-开头的属性实现,例如data-user-id='12345',随后可以通过javascript的dataset对象读取,如element.data...
站长的头像-小浪学习网站长31天前
2914
如何用BOM实现页面的平滑滚动?-小浪学习网

如何用BOM实现页面的平滑滚动?

要实现页面的平滑滚动,核心在于利用bom接口结合requestanimationframe逐步更新滚动位置。1. 使用window.scrollto()或scrolltop属性控制滚动目标;2. 通过requestanimationframe实现与浏览器刷...
站长的头像-小浪学习网站长39天前
2813
JavaScript中requestAnimationFrame属于事件循环吗-小浪学习网

JavaScript中requestAnimationFrame属于事件循环吗

requestanimationframe(raf)不属于宏任务或微任务队列,而是浏览器专为动画优化的特殊调度机制。1. 它与屏幕刷新率同步,在每次重绘前执行回调;2. 回调被加入浏览器维护的“动画帧回调列表”...
站长的头像-小浪学习网站长22天前
277
如何用CSS实现数据标记动画—波浪效果实现-小浪学习网

如何用CSS实现数据标记动画—波浪效果实现

要实现数据标记的波浪效果,通常使用伪元素结合css动画来模拟液体流动感。1. 通过伪元素::before或::after创建波浪形状;2. 利用border-radius和transform控制波浪形态;3. 使用animation属性实...
站长的头像-小浪学习网站长26天前
2714
如何为HTML表格添加性能优化?有哪些技巧?-小浪学习网

如何为HTML表格添加性能优化?有哪些技巧?

html表格性能优化的核心是减少渲染负担和提升响应速度。主要方法包括:1.虚拟滚动,仅渲染可视区域数据,动态替换滚动内容;2.分页加载,按需获取数据,减轻dom压力;3.数据预处理与缓存,提前...
站长的头像-小浪学习网站长33天前
277
HTML表格如何实现固定表头?有哪些实现方案?-小浪学习网

HTML表格如何实现固定表头?有哪些实现方案?

实现html表格固定表头的核心思路是通过css将表头与表体分离并独立控制滚动。1. 使用position: sticky设置thead的top属性,使其固定在容器顶部;2. 为tbody设置display: block、限定高度及overfl...
站长的头像-小浪学习网站长38天前
2510
如何用CSS制作响应式轮播图 CSS布局与动画切换结合方式-小浪学习网

如何用CSS制作响应式轮播图 CSS布局与动画切换结合方式

纯css轮播图通过html radio按钮模拟状态管理,利用:checked伪类和兄弟选择器控制transform: translatex()实现切换;2. 响应式依赖max-width、aspect-ratio、object-fit及媒体查询适配不同屏幕;...
站长的头像-小浪学习网站长19天前
258
JavaScript的createElement方法是什么?如何创建元素?-小浪学习网

JavaScript的createElement方法是什么?如何创建元素?

createelement用于动态创建html元素节点。1. createelement创建的是dom对象,允许细粒度控制和事件绑定,安全性更高;2. innerhtml操作的是html字符串,适合简单内容填充但存在xss风险;3. 创建...
站长的头像-小浪学习网站长32天前
2412